Public Utilities / Utility Inspector*

The City of Dunn is seeking a qualified individual with strong communication skills and the ability to deal tactfully with contractors, property owners, and the general public. This position will perform construction observation work including technical and administrative work for the Utilities Department to ensure the City’s standards for quality of construction are met. This individual will be responsible for observing new utility construction and monitoring compliance with the City’s design standards; ensures contractors are compliant with City regulations and specifications when installing utilities; addresses field issues and interpretation of City design standards; participates in plan reviews for new construction and participates in pre-development and pre-construction meetings; performs initial and final walk through on projects to develop a punch list of corrective actions; works with Contractors to schedule shut downs and/or tapping existing system infrastructure; performs other related duties as required; supports and reports to the Assistant Utilities Director. Must have thorough knowledge of the operation, maintenance, capabilities and limitation of the equipment used in the area of assignment; of the occupational hazards and proper safety precautions involved in the operation and maintenance of underground utilities; and of traffic laws regulations along with the ability to perform difficult and complex operational duties related to the construction of water and sewer utilities; to understand and follow oral and written instructions and to make simple records of work activity.

  • Minimum Requirements

A qualified candidate will possess a High School Diploma or GED and a minimum of three years of experience in the inspection, maintenance, operation, and repair and/or construction of water and sewer utilities, or equivalent combination of education and experience. Knowledge of construction aspects of storm-water and roads are highly preferred. Must possess a valid NC Driver License, a current NC C-Distribution Certification and a NC Collections I Certification, or must attain within one year of employment.
